• Aucun résultat trouvé

SERIE STRUCTURES ITEARTIVES

N/A
N/A
Protected

Academic year: 2022

Partager "SERIE STRUCTURES ITEARTIVES"

Copied!
3
0
0

Texte intégral

(1)4éme Scientifique. 97 678 302. SERIE STRUCTURES ITEARTIVES Exercice N°1 : Effectuer un analyse (TDO), un algorithme intitulé Nombre permettant d’afficher tous les entiers naturels formés de quatre chiffres dont leur somme donnera un entier de un chiffre. Exemple : La somme des chiffres de l’entier 2004 est égale à 6 (2+0+0+4=6) Donc l’entier 2004 sera affiché. Exercice N°2 : 1) Ecrire un programme pascal qui compte le nombre d’apparition (répétition) d’un réel x positif donnée dans un tableau T composé par m ( 2<m<20) réels positif . 2) Lire un nombre entier et déterminer s'il est premier. Exercice N°3 : 1) Effectuer un analyse (TDO), un algorithme qui permet de saisir une chaine de caractère alphabétique commençant obligatoirement par une lettre Majuscule et se terminant par une lettre Majuscule ensuite déterminer et afficher si cette chaine est palindrome ou Non . Une Chaine est Dite Palindrome Si elle se lit de gauche à droite et inversement de la même manière Exemple Ch = “RadaR“ Exercice N°4 Ecrire un programme permettant de tester si un nombre est premier ou non Un nombre est dit premier s’il est divisible par 1 et par lui-même Exercice N°5 Effectuer une analyse intitulée Nombre_mot qui permet de lire une chaîne CH puis compte le nombre de mots de cette chaîne sachant que 2 mots successives sont séparés par un seul espace . Exercice N°6 Effectuer une analyse intitulé éclatement qui permet d’éclater Un tableau B en deux tableaux BN( contenant les éléments négatifs de B) et BP(contenant les éléments positifs de B). B composé de N(n<=20) entiers comprises entre 25 et –25. Khmili Meher. 1. 22 705 721.

(2) 4éme Scientifique. 97 678 302. Exercice 7: Ecrire un programme permettant de saisir un entier N compris entre 5 et 10 puis de remplir un tableau T par N caractères alphabétiques majuscules ensuite on vous demande de crypter les données figurant dans le tableau comme suit :  Pour chaque caractère permuter le chiffre de dizaine avec celui des unités et trouver le nouveau code ASCII  Déterminer le nouveau caractère correspondant au code ASCII déjà trouvé apres permutation  Mettre ce caractère dans la case correspondante d’un autre tableau T2 et l’afficher Exercice 8: Ecrire un programme permettant de saisir les noms de N élèves (5 <N<10) puis de chercher et afficher si un élève donnée existe dans le tableau ou nom s’il existe afficher sa position sinon afficher n’existe pas Exercice 9:  Soit l’algorithme suivant 0) Début Inconnue. 3) Ecrire (P). 1) Lire(x). 4) Fin Inconnue. 2) Lire(y). Complétez les pointillés. 3) ………………. Donnez le résultat de cette algorithme pour x= 3 et. 2) Pour i de 1 à x faire. y =4. P P*y. Quel. est. le. rôle. de. cet. algorithme. FIN POUR . Khmili Meher. 2. 22 705 721.

(3) 4éme Scientifique. 97 678 302. 1) On remarque que le programme manque l’affichage du résultat écrire l’instruction nécessaire pour afficher le contenu de la chaine ch à la fin du programme 2) Exécuter le programme pour les valeurs suivantes de ch : ‘info’ et ‘Bac’ .Puis donner le rôle de ce programme Exercice 10: Soit un tableau T de 20 entiers positifs. Ecrire un programme Pascal qui permet d’afficher les éléments de T compris entre deux positions P1 et P2 , leur moyenne arithmétique , la valeur maximale et la valeur minimale contenues dans cet intervalle. On donne 1<=P1<P2<=20. Khmili Meher. 3. 22 705 721.

(4)

Références

Documents relatifs

Ecrire un programme qui permet de saisir une ligne de caractères (suite de caractères terminé par le caractère '\n') et de la mémoriser dans un tableau (de caractères) comme une

2520 est le plus petit entier divisible par tous les entiers compris entre 1 et 10. Ecrire un programme permettant de vérier

a) Ecrire un formulaire html permettant de saisir votre nom, votre prénom et votre numéro de carte bancaire ainsi qu’un champ de 3 caractères pour saisir le code figurant au dos

a) Ecrire un formulaire html permettant de saisir votre nom, votre prénom et votre numéro de carte bancaire ainsi qu’un champ de 3 caractères pour saisir le code figurant au dos

Exercice 1.3 Ecrire un programme permettant d’effectuer la moyenne de n entiers saisis sur l’en- trée standard (-1 pour s’arrêter).. Exercice 1.4 Ecrire un programme qui calcule

Ecrire un algorithme qui calcule la somme harmonique S= 1+1/2+…1/N avec N un entier positif lu à partir du clavier.. Ecrire un algorithme permettant de déterminer les

Ecrire un programme pascal qui permet de remplir un tableau T par n entiers positifs, de saisir un entier k puis de former et d’afficher le tableau TS.. Exemple : Si n=6 et k=4 et

remplir un tableau M, par les noms de N maladies (2&lt;N≤100) où le nom d’une maladie est une chaîne formée par des caractères alphabétiques majuscules et